#866040 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#866040 is composed of 52.5% red, 37.6%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.4% magenta, 52.2%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 27.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 38.8%. #866040 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c080 with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#866040 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#866040 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#866040 has RGB values of R:134, G:96,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.52,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8806464.

Shades and Tints of #866040
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#866040
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#68635e is the less saturated color, while #c35b03 is the most saturated one.
